Industries in Dallas That Require Specialized Accounting

Different Dallas industries require different accounting systems. Below are the most complex.

1. Restaurants and Food Service

  • Requires:
  • POS data integration
  • Food cost tracking
  • Tip reporting
  • Sales tax reporting
  • Cash handling procedures
  • Dallas has thousands of restaurants with unique financial complexities.

2. Real Estate Brokerages and Agents

  • Requires:
  • Commission tracking
  • Expense reimbursements
  • Mileage logs
  • Real estate tax planning
  • 1099 contractor management

3. Contractors and Construction Firms

  • Requires:
  • Job costing
  • Labor allocation
  • Progress billing
  • Material reconciliation
  • Overtime rules
  • Certified payroll

4. Medical and Healthcare Practices

  • Requires:
  • Insurance reimbursement tracking
  • Payer analysis
  • Provider compensation
  • High compliance standards

5. Ecommerce Sellers

  • Requires:
  • Marketplace reconciliation
  • Shopify, Amazon, Etsy, Walmart integrations
  • Multi-state sales tax management

6. Retail Businesses

  • Requires:
  • Inventory tracking
  • Merchant account reconciliations
  • Sales tax across Texas

What Dallas Business Owners Get Wrong About Accounting

1. Believing Bookkeeping and Accounting Are the Same

  • Bookkeeping = data entry.
  • Accounting = financial interpretation.
  • You need both.

2. Thinking Accounting Is Only Needed at Tax Time

  • Monthly accounting prevents:
  • IRS notices
  • Wrong tax estimates
  • Misleading financials
  • Cash flow shortages

3. Hiring the Cheapest Accountant

  • Cheap accounting leads to:
  • Inaccurate numbers
  • Incorrect tax filings
  • IRS issues
  • Poor decision making
  • Lost profitability

4. Not Having Monthly Meetings With the Accounting Team

  • Dallas businesses grow fast.
  • Your accountant must grow with you.
  • Monthly strategy sessions are essential.

5. Using Desktop Software Instead of Cloud Systems

  • Cloud accounting is:
  • More accurate
  • More secure
  • More scalable
  • More reliable
